Output ec3fc3732f6ea9fa3ceff810da4e34766ee0df75bd0b28ad700e011335c2d5f8:2

value
20684
script pubkey
OP_0 OP_PUSHBYTES_20 f7331681c3866a8222f73573dc0b60e027107a57
address
bc1q7ue3dqwrse4gyghhx4eaczmquqn3q7jhrqp0mq
transaction
ec3fc3732f6ea9fa3ceff810da4e34766ee0df75bd0b28ad700e011335c2d5f8
confirmations
102156
spent
true